EVGA GeForce RTX 2060 KO hits $279 Radeon RX 5600 pricing

Posted on Monday, January 13 2020 @ 11:28 CET by Thomas De Maesschalck
Last week at CES 2020, EVGA revealed its GeForce RTX 2060 KO video card. This new variant in EVGA's RTX 2060 lineup is a budget model that uses a cheap cooler and a cheap PCB to achieve lower pricing.

While marketed for $299 at CES, it seems the cards are actually selling for less. TechPowerUp notes Newegg is selling the RTX 2060 KO for just $279.99, which is the launch price of AMD's soon-to-be-out Radeon RX 5600! The same price can be found via EVGA's webshop. Definitely a very attractive price for a RTX 2060 card.
Over the weekend, EVGA formally launched the RTX 2060 KO, and already offered pre-order discounts on both its own web-store, and popular U.S. retailer Newegg, with the base RTX 2060 KO going for $279, and the factory-overclocked RTX 2060 KO Ultra priced at $299, with a $20 "instant rebate."
It will be interesting to see if or how AMD will respond to this. The Radeon RX 5600 will ship on January 21.
